In the world history of cannabis, few countries appear as prominently as India. Despite that rich and storied history, cannabis remains illegal in India, though the country does allow certain preparations of cannabis (such as the traditional beverage bhang ) and individual states are allowed to adjudicate their own regulations on mariuana.
